I was on another car site awhile back questioning Whisper lids versus a K&N kit for a 3.8 V6. One dude suggested to take the stock intake lid and "get rid of" the baffles. He said in doing this would basically replicate a Whisper lid. Does anyone know if this is true? Or was this guy blowing smoke/being a moron?
